Fervenza I Hydroelectric Power Station valve rehabilitation

Recently in Acebron Group we have carried out a rehabilitation of the butterfly valve of the Fervenza I HPP. It was the first rehabilitation carried out on this valve that has been in operation since the 70s.  For this purpose, an initial pressure test and a final one after the repair were carried out, in which the correct execution of the repair was verified.

This final pressure test was carried out satisfactorily at our facilities in the presence of our customer at 5 kg of pressure.

Principles of the butterfly valve

Butterfly valves are frequently used in hydroelectric power plants and dams. They have various applications, the most common of which are:

  • Conduit protection: the valve acts as both a safety and maintenance device for the conduit. In general, the valves used in this type of application are characterised by large diameters.
  • Turbine protection: the valve acts as both a safety and maintenance device for the turbine. Typically, valves used in this type of application are characterised by high water pressures.
  • Water discharge line: the valve acts as both a safety and maintenance device for the upstream discharge.
  • Water inlet: the valve is used to open/close the intake tower inlet lines.
